js和Android js和android交互

在Android上怎樣實現(xiàn)JAVA和JS交互

1、Android中java與js交互是通過webView來交互的。WebView(網(wǎng)絡(luò)視圖)能加載顯示網(wǎng)頁,可以將其視為一個瀏覽器。

創(chuàng)新互聯(lián)建站專注于西秀企業(yè)網(wǎng)站建設(shè),響應(yīng)式網(wǎng)站設(shè)計,電子商務(wù)商城網(wǎng)站建設(shè)。西秀網(wǎng)站建設(shè)公司,為西秀等地區(qū)提供建站服務(wù)。全流程按需開發(fā),專業(yè)設(shè)計,全程項目跟蹤,創(chuàng)新互聯(lián)建站專業(yè)和態(tài)度為您提供的服務(wù)

2、在Cocos2d-js 0beta中加入了一個新特性,在Android平臺上我們可以通過反射直接在js中調(diào)用java的靜態(tài)方法。

3、android調(diào)用js方法比較簡單,一行代碼搞定。mWebView.loadUrl(javascript:test( + aa+ ));//test就是你js方法,然后是參數(shù)然后是js調(diào)用android方法,比較復(fù)雜。

4、為了方便網(wǎng)頁和Android應(yīng)用的交互,Android系統(tǒng)提供了WebView中JavaScript網(wǎng)頁腳本調(diào)用Java類方法的機(jī)制。只要調(diào)用addJavascriptInterface方法即可映射一個Java對象到JavaScript對象上。

5、您好,很高興能幫助您, Android中webview和js之間的交互 android中利用webview調(diào)用網(wǎng)頁上的js代碼。

JS判斷安卓和IOS

1、可以用變數(shù)判斷,在事件方法執(zhí)行的開始,設(shè)定變數(shù)如window.a=1,方法執(zhí)行完之后window.a=0,這樣在這之間有其他事件發(fā)生可以通過a得知判斷;如果要實現(xiàn)阻塞,可用while函式或加setInternal方法回圈判斷a的值。

2、JS判斷是否是蘋果系統(tǒng)(ios)和安卓系統(tǒng)(Android)客戶端? --!通過判斷瀏覽器的userAgent,用正則來判斷是否是ios和Android客戶端。

3、當(dāng)然可以做得更完善一點,再加上判斷是在移動設(shè)備打開還是在PC端瀏覽器打開的,這一點可以參考本文,更加細(xì)分一點,可以判斷是在安卓系統(tǒng)的瀏覽器打開的還是IOS系統(tǒng)瀏覽器打開的。

4、JS判斷客戶端是否是iOS或者Android 第一種:通過判斷瀏覽器的userAgent,用正則來判斷是否是ios和Android客戶端。

js逆向和安卓逆向有什么區(qū)別

安卓是一種基于Linux的自由及開放源代碼的操作系統(tǒng),主要使用于移動設(shè)備,如智能手機(jī)和平板電腦,由Google公司和開放手機(jī)聯(lián)盟領(lǐng)導(dǎo)及開發(fā)。安卓逆向就是將安裝包apk文件還原成打包前的樣子。逆向分析是一門技術(shù),也是一門藝術(shù)。

首先,逆向分析是一門技術(shù),也是一門藝術(shù)。其次,安卓逆向同樣可細(xì)分為應(yīng)用層APK逆向、安卓設(shè)備框架、內(nèi)核驅(qū)動等逆向、基于安卓的硬件產(chǎn)品逆向等。此處假定樓主說的是第一種逆向。

逆向工程被用來獲取所需數(shù)據(jù),以補(bǔ)充說明或了解系統(tǒng)的最新狀態(tài)?!褴浖壔蚋?。出于功能、合規(guī)、安全等需求更改,逆向工程被用來了解現(xiàn)有或遺留軟件系統(tǒng),以評估更新或移植系統(tǒng)所需的工作。

分享名稱:js和Android js和android交互
標(biāo)題路徑:http://muchs.cn/article41/dijsihd.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供微信公眾號、品牌網(wǎng)站制作、品牌網(wǎng)站設(shè)計、全網(wǎng)營銷推廣網(wǎng)站維護(hù)、關(guān)鍵詞優(yōu)化

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

商城網(wǎng)站建設(shè)